Buffy
by Kaitlyn Buffy is bundles of fun and a GREAT ride! Even though sometimes she can get excited and get a bit out of control. She’s pretty spirited but all she really wants is some attention! She loves to be rubbed and loves kisses! But she sure does like her food….sometimes I even call her Miss. Piggy. Buffy is an AMAZING team horse, especially in Red Division! She loves to run and to have all eyes on her! She doesn’t have much of any brakes. On the other hand, Buffy is a pretty good liberty horse when she wants to be. Occasionally she will refuse a jump or hesitate to go over but when you stay calm and forgiving she does exact ally what you ask of her! I LOVE BUFFY TO DEATH AND I LOOK FORWARD TO RIDING HER EACH AND EVERY WEEK! Buffy by Jordan Buffy is a Paint mare, though she is more brown than white. She has cool lightning bolt shaped white spots on her leg. Buffy is a sweet horse. She was a little gate sour when I first rode and a little stubborn, but she does do what you want once she knows you're not joking around. Buffy has made an excellent liberty horse and J.I. horse. Though Buffy can be slow at times, once she gets going she can really move. Buffy came to Westernaires with Princess, Wishbone, Patches and Fancey (Fancey past away a while ago). Together the wranglers refer to them as the baby paints, because they are so young. Buffy is a great Westernaire horse and if you get her have fun and relax, because she is a great ride!
